One of my best friends is a VP with JVC. He sent me an email from CES about the new HD TV they just unveiled that should be on the market later this year.

QUOTE
I am in out here at CES and just had to tell you about a 32” Flat Screen TV we (JVC) revealed today in our Future Technology section at the show.

It’s .28” thick (that’s ¼ of an inch) and weighs 11 pounds. It is magnetized and actually sticks to any metal, so no need to even mount it, although it has a pedestal.

It is so cool that we will move up production and probably be able to sell it before the end of the year. Save your $$$$.

Many of you have been keeping track of the Mini 10 since we previewed some details at CES. Starting today, we'll begin taking preorders from customers in the United States through QVC. U.S. online availability through Dell.com will follow soon after—it's scheduled for February 26. We'll begin shippping next month. The regional schedule will vary, but the Mini 10 will be available to Dell customers worldwide in the future.



It comes standard in Obsidian Black, but we offer Alpine White, Promise Pink, Cherry Red, Ice Blue and Jade Green as color options. Mini 10 pricing starts at $399. With the 3-cell battery, its starting weight is 2.86 lbs.



The Mini 10 will be available with two Atom processor options: the Z520 and Z530. Standard features include:

* an integrated 1.3 megapixel webcam
* an HDMI out port
* integrated 802.11g Wi-Fi
* a 3-cell 24Whr battery
* 160GB 5400rpm hard drive
* a 4-in-1 memory card reader



Initially, all Mini 10s will come with 1GB fixed RAM (which means it will not be upgradable), the Windows XP operating system, and a 16:9 edge-to-edge display that supports a maximum resolution of 1024 x 768. The default screen resolution is 1024 x 576, which is a better fit for the widescreen display. As far as ports, the Mini 10 features HDMI out, 3 USB ports, an Ethernet jack, a 4-in-1 memory card reader, AC Power in and 1 line out + 1 Mic-in ports.
